Warmth
Today the sun shone, first time in a long time White clouds of soft cotton plough the blue sky in thin wispy formation No wind, rain, fog, just bright heat Beams thread their silver into our room, the glass that protected us from the cold Becomes a sheet of warm, displaying the solar vista Seems the birds know this value, they sing in welcome Bringing life to the sunlit trees as the land around us wakes It is still deep in winter yet almost as if spring shows its sleepy head Skin warms, eyes adjust, alive, enjoyment, happiness Casting rays pick out the motes of dust floating in the air around So comes the sun into our room, opening up our eyes, bringing a new view The wood, fabrics regaining colour, as if welcoming the receding dark exchanged for light We laugh a little as exposed are all the dark hidden corners awaiting the cloth, the vacuum But for now, we sit, marvel and soak in the feelings this moment brings Feeling somehow more human, more at peace Realising just how much we have missed the natural warmth Jan 2022
